The meter uses thermal dispersion technology to directly measure mass flow. That means it senses how much heat the gas carries away from a heated sensor element Since the heat transfer relates directly to mass flow, the output reflects true mass flow rate rather than volumetric flow, reducing the need for temperature or pressure compensation. This advantage translates into simpler data handling and fewer conversion errors for professionals relying on precise measurements

Installation is straightforward and can be completed with basic tools. The insertion probe is installed through a small port or a weld-in fitting, depending on your piping setup. No need to cut long sections of pipe or install large flanges. Because the meter measures mass flow directly, you avoid complex calibrations tied to varying pressure and temperature conditions. There is clear guidance for selecting probe length and insertion depth to ensure representative sampling for different pipe diameters.
